AMP boot ARM iMX6

c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

AMP boot ARM iMX6

2,368 Views
lucatardioli
Contributor I

Hi all,

I'm working with an ARM Cortex A9 iMX6 with two CPUs and I would like to run two different O.S. (yocto, debian or other linux distribution in one core and freeRTOS in the other).

Actually I have downloaded the Uboot sources code from git repository

uboot-imx.git - Freescale i.MX u-boot Tree 

but I have very few experience in the Uboot programming and I like to have some advices about it.

I would like to run two O.S. without an Hypervisor but using uboot only. Is that possible?

Thanks in advice for help.

Labels (3)
Tags (2)
3 Replies

1,726 Views
dusancervenka-b
NXP Employee
NXP Employee

I am working on similar task.
I found only this http://www.dave.eu/sites/default/files/an-xelk-001-amp-linux-freertos.pdf  

0 Kudos

1,726 Views
wangzhimin
Contributor II

I also working with an ARM Cortex A9 iMX6 with two CPUs and I would like to run two different O.S. do you solve it

0 Kudos

1,726 Views
igorpadykov
NXP Employee
NXP Employee

Hi Luca

nxp does not support amp for i.MX6D/Q processors in its official bsps described on

i.MX 6 / i.MX 7 Series Software and Development Tool|NXP 

one can check third party solutions:

Boot The i.mx6 dual With Linux+uC/OS-II AMP 

Best regards
igor
-----------------------------------------------------------------------------------------------------------------------
Note: If this post answers your question, please click the Correct Answer button. Thank you!
-----------------------------------------------------------------------------------------------------------------------